During the last decade, rumors of an imminent announcement have circulated throughout the ufological community. For persons steeped in UFO lore, the question of "announcement of what?" need not be asked. The immediate connotation of "The Announcement" concerns official government confirmation of that which those of us in this field have always suspected; that UFOs are structured, technological craft designed, built, and operated by non-human intelligence.

Non-human intelligence is the generic term for the unknown whomever or whatever is flying these things. The term "aliens" usually presupposes an extraterrestrial origin, and gives short-schriff to the equally viable theories that these Visitors are time-travelers from our own distant future, currently unknown life forms (UFO as organism), or metaphysical/spiritual entities.

While each of these theories has valid elements, none can explain all of the observed data regarding UFOs. In fact, the phenomenon may be a synthesis of two or more of these theories, or equally likely, none of the above. Those of us on the "outside" just don't have enough data to reach any firm conclusions.

The "insiders," however, undoubtedly have access to much more data in the form of gun-camera films, radar logs, satellite data, signal intelligence, purported necropsy reports, and who-knows-what kind of technical data derived from over 40 years of tracking the UFO phenomenon. Naturally, any findings by the "outsiders" in the ufological community will ultimately make its way into the "insiders'" UFO database.

The "outsiders" have come to call the "insiders" the Control Group -- the guardians of the UFO secret and managers of UFO information. Presumably, the Control Group is comprised of a tight-lipped assortment of intelligence operatives and analysts, military personnel, scientists, and a select group of hi-tech industrialists.

Perhaps the greatest question this "outsider" has is whether the Control Group is under the command and control of the executive branch of the U.S. government. Could UFO secrecy be maintained if incoming presidents and their national security advisors were briefed on the phenomenon? There have been nine presidential administrations since the purported Roswell crash, but not a peep of UFO revelations by any of them.

This would indicate that:

a) The government, despite the technical means at its disposal worldwide, really hasn't been able to learn anything at all about this puzzling phenomenon

b) The reasons for the containment of UFO information were so compelling that everybody officially briefed on the UFO situation unanimously supported the policy, resulting in no unauthorized "leaks" during the nine successive administrations.

c) UFO policy has been managed covertly by the Control Group, free from executive branch supervision.

Assuming that each successive administration was briefed, how and why could the UFO cover-up be successfully maintained so long? The most likely reason would be geopolitical. If a UFO did crash near Roswell in 1947, and artifacts were recovered, would we want to alert the Soviet intelligence apparatus to what could be a technological windfall? Considering the potential strategic advantages that could be gleaned from a sample of advanced technology (metallurgy, electronics, propulsion, etc.) it would be logical to retract the "crashed UFO" story and begin the now-familiar program of denial and ridicule.

Another geopolitical factor could conceivably be how the concept of nationalism would fare in light of revelations concerning the presence of non-human Visitors possessing technological prowess far ahead of our own. The Capitalist/Communist competition would be reduced to insignificance -- much to the horror of the military/industrial complex (on both sides of the Atlantic) which owed its very existence to the fears generated by the East-West rivalry.

Other factors could have influenced the decision to institute and maintain a UFO cover-up as well. It should be remembered that Orson Welles' Halloween broadcast of "War of the Worlds" occurred only nine years before the alleged Roswell incident. Memories of the panic that ensued would still be fresh in the minds of policy makers. The notion of Visitors From Space was only seriously considered after the wave of "flying saucer" sightings that began in 1947. It could have been rightfully argued then that a period of psychological preparation was required to acclimate the populace to this possibility.

These are examples of what could be considered a "benign" cover-up, i.e., official U.S. policy based on legitimate national security concerns and executed through the constitutional chain-of-command on orders from the president. But, in light of recent geopolitical changes and over 40 years of pop-culture conditioning regarding the possibility of non-human Visitors, the reasons for maintaining the UFO cover-up would seem less and less compelling. It has been argued that the UFO cover-up is maintained due to policy momentum, that to reveal the cover-up after 40 years of denial and ridicule would have unacceptable political fallout. One would think the avoidance of public disclosure based on "political embarrassment" for participation in the cover-up would not be a valid concern for a newly elected president, especially if the new president was of a political party different from his predecessors.

One scenario that might explain the maintenance of UFO secrecy concerns the widespread construction of underground installations, flight tests of non-conventional aircraft at Area 51, and continued funding of SDI ballistic missile defense and beam-weapons research. Is the defense establishment attempting to bridge a "technology gap" with our Visitors? This would imply that the Control Group has ascertained that the Visitors' agenda may not be benevolent. However, if the Visitors do have hostile intent, why would they allow us the opportunity to develop defenses presumably based in-part (if reports about Roswell are correct) on technology derived from their own downed craft?

Or perhaps the UFO cover-up is based on sinister human motives.

If all incoming presidents were not briefed and the UFO project remained hidden from executive branch review, the Control Group would be engaged in a "rogue" operation with drastic constitutional ramifications. If this is the case, the motivations of the Control Group would have to be suspect. If not part of the constitutional chain-of-command, the Control Group would have to resort to budgetary skimming, off-budget maneuvers and other criminal activity to fund any long-term UFO project.

During the Iran-Contra hearings, we discovered how covert off-the-shelf operations were funded through illegal arms sales. There is evidence that these covert operations may have even imported illegal drugs to fund their operations. It is possible that the Control Group engages in illegal activities to fund a secret, "unofficial" UFO project that does not have access to legitimate funding through legal constitutional channels.

Another possible source of funding could come from defense contractors who hope to reap enormous profits by leap-frogging "linear" R&D through access to UFO technology. Corporate participants in such a scheme could even be ignorant of the fact that the UFO project they subsidize might be an illegal "rogue" operation. Whether funded by criminal activities or through naive corporate sponsorship, any hypothetical UFO operation could not function without the coordination and control of active-duty military and intelligence personnel in violation of their oaths "to faithfully preserve, protect, and defend the Constitution of the United States of America."

If the Control Group is a "rogue" operation, one has to wonder what could be their motivation. Since power and wealth would presumably already be within their grasp, could the motivation be something more sinister? Could the Control Group be a cabal engaged in the disastrous, but time-honored (for militarists/fascists), goal of global domination? It is conceivable that a relatively small force armed with super-technology derived from crashed UFOs could neutralize conventional and nuclear forces worldwide.

Another possibility is that the Visitors themselves control the Control Group. Could the Visitors have dictated that secrecy be maintained, or could the Control Group actually be "cosmic Quislings" conspiring with alien invaders against the best interests of humanity?

In any case, if the Control Group is independent from the constitutionally mandated chain-of-command structure of the U.S. government, it could only be described as a de facto criminal enterprise, regardless of their motivations. If the Control Group is a rogue operation, no "Announcement" should be expected soon. But if the Control Group is functioning legally within a constitutional framework, an "Announcement" could be forthcoming -- mainly because a policy that was deemed necessary in 1947 may not be necessary today.

At this stage in world affairs, maintenance of UFO secrecy in the interests of national security would no longer seem to be justifiable. A newly installed administration, such as the Clinton administration, would have no political liability in the cover-up, and thus would not suffer politically from any "Announcement." In fact, the president would probably make political points for instituting UFO glasnost -- many would look to him for leadership in coping with the startling revelations, enhancing his presidency.

Fear of widespread panic would also be questionable, considering that almost every citizen is sure to have at least contemplated the possibility of "aliens landing on the White House lawn." After all, one would think there is much more danger associated with terrestrial developments like nuclear weapons in the hands of human monsters like Saddam Hussein or Kim Il Sung, than the most likely scenario of overt alien contact.

The stage for "The Announcement" could be set through informal release of information to ufologists, which would garner publicity in the ufological press. Names of "point men," the major officials in the UFO program would be included in these releases. Mainstream journalists could check some of the statements attributed to the "point men," and shockingly, receive confirmation from these selected public officials. The public perception would begin to be ratcheted-up as headlines announce that government officials are going "on the record" concerning the reality of the UFO situation.

An Oval Office address revealing the Big Secret would be perhaps the most dramatic event in recorded history.

The "Announcement" could be staged to be comforting, reassuring, and no cause for alarm. One can assume that there have been contingency plans in place for such a development for decades. Picture Walter Cronkeit, Carl Sagan, or Ted Koppel calmly interviewing the Control Group's experts, political leaders, theologians, etc., interspersed between video clips of UFOs and the Visitors themselves. It would be a mind-boggling, paradigm-shifting event to be sure, but not something that would shatter the collective national psyche. After a year or so, the sensation would die down and the story would inevitably fade from the front page, replaced by the usual shootings and scandals.

The are four important reasons why, if there is a UFO cover-up, the government should come clean:

1) A democratic government hinges on the presumption of an informed electorate. Maintaining secrecy on an issue of such potentially historic importance betrays the cornerstone of our democratic principles.

2) Many people claim to have had contact with our purported Visitors; if the government was to release its UFO data it could confirm whether or not these purported experiences were the result of actual contact with non-human intelligence or some neurological/psychological disorder. These people deserve no less.

3) Due to the long-standing and pervasive secrecy surrounding UFO projects, many technological and scientific discoveries based on UFO technology may not have been fully exploited.

4) The historic nature of contact with non-human intelligence is too important to be suppressed. The "Announcement" would make for a much more interesting and marvelous reality than we currently know. How would we judge the Spanish if the news of Columbus' discovery of the New World had been supressed?

As an outsider, I can only hope the Control Group are "good guys." If they are, they should be aware of the paranoia their cover-up engenders -- which is still another reason for lifting the veil of secrecy. It should be noted that ufologists who "know too much" don't just mysteriously disappear, but instead, seem to be co-opted by or into the Control Group. Also, as is the case in any hypothetical Grand Conspiracy Theory (especially in the case of a long-term Conspiracy where -- due to the attrition of the aging process -- new personnel must be constantly recruited to replace the old) the Conspiracy must somehow prevent any potential new recruit from becoming shocked and outraged enough to spill the beans.

Since there have been no (known) constitutional crises sparked by renegade recruits or defectors from the putative Grand UFO Conspiracy "blowing the whistle" to an unsuspecting president, and since the UFO cover-up has apparently been successfully maintained through nine administrations, I think it's safe to assume that the Control Group are "good guys" operating under the command of successive presidential administrations.

But if they are "bad guys," a rogue operation operating outside the law for whatever purpose, I'm afraid our main priority should be stockpiling food and ammunition.

It has been said that "sunlight is the best disinfectant." With this in mind, it's time for our government to shed some light on this complex and baffling subject.
